In the video I saw some aggression on the part of the Jardini already toward the other arrows. This will only get worse as he gets bigger. I personally would reduce the stock by getting rid of him and the silver. Keep the black (only if you are getting a bigger tank, at least 30" wide). Get rid of both big cats, they will outgrow the tank in no time and very few can house those things properly. Get rid of the ray, your tank is not wide enough for it either.

Those fish are still super small compared to their adult sizes. Sell the Jardini, eventually he will be meaner like already said. Pretty much all those fish will outgrow that tank.
 
Almost all of your fish have already out grown your tank. You might be able to get away with a few a while, but the inevitable overstock die off is right around the corner. And that Jardini is going to kill his tankmates if you don't get rid of him soon.
